Avengers: Endgame Encore Could Hit Disney+ Soon—Here's Why Fans Think So

Marvel's extended Avengers: Endgame Encore may be coming to Disney+ after theaters, and fans are already buzzing. Here's what we know.
Remember when you sat through the credits of Avengers: Endgame, hoping for one more scene? Well, Marvel just gave you a reason to go back to the theater—or maybe wait for Disney+. The newly-extended Avengers: Endgame Encore is turning heads, and fans are convinced it's headed to Disney+ after its big-screen run.
Here's the deal: Marvel recently re-released Endgame with extra footage, dubbing it "Avengers: Endgame Encore." It's been a hit in theaters, but the buzz now is all about where it'll land next. Given Disney's track record of putting Marvel movies on Disney+ a few months after their theatrical debut, it's a no-brainer that Encore will follow suit. Fans are already speculating about when it'll drop on the streaming service, and honestly, it feels like a when, not if.
Why the excitement? For starters, Encore isn't just a rehash—it's got new scenes that add depth to already iconic moments. If you missed it in theaters (or want to relive the hype without the popcorn smell), Disney+ is the obvious home. Plus, with Disney+ constantly expanding its Marvel library, adding an extended cut like this is a smart move. It gives subscribers a reason to rewatch, and let's be real, who doesn't want to see Tony Stark snap his fingers in 4K again?
But here's the thing: Disney hasn't officially confirmed a Disney+ release date for Encore. That hasn't stopped fans from digging for clues. Some are pointing to the pattern of previous Marvel releases—like how "Avengers: Infinity War" and "Endgame" both hit Disney+ after their theatrical runs. Others are noting that Encore's theatrical window is shorter than a standard release, which could mean a faster turnaround to streaming. It's all speculation, but the signs are there.
